What is fibreboard made from?

Fibreboard is a very popular type of underlay. Laid beneath either wooden or laminate flooring, it is commonly used in a domestic setting for hallways, stairways, living rooms, bedrooms, dining rooms and more. But what exactly is it made from and what benefits does it have to offer?

Linoleum vs vinyl – which is better?

Linoleum (lino) and vinyl are often confused as the same thing. Yes, they may share many similarities – but they are, in fact, two completely separate products, with different advantages and disadvantages. Therefore, when it comes to choosing the best flooring for your project, it’s important to do your research thoroughly and choose the right one for you.
